β’ What are the best programs and majors on campus?
The Texas Tech campus offers over 200 undergraduate and graduate degree programs across 12 colleges and schools. Some of the most popular programs include engineering, business, agriculture, and the arts.
β’ How can I get involved in research on campus?
Research opportunities abound on the Texas Tech campus. Students, faculty, and staff can engage in various research projects, from fundamental sciences to applied technologies.
